The cause of the accident remains under investigation by the Highway Patrol and the MAIT team.
A motorcycle, driven by Bobby Joe Crane, collided with a pickup truck, driven by Scott Douglas, late Thursday night on Currys Lake Road in Laurens County, South Carolina. The cause of the crash has not yet been released. Crane was not wearing a helmet and was pronounced dead at the scene. Douglas and the two passengers in the pickup were not injured.
